Output e7c28cd4c58a0c2539196779b43df7a091c1909f3416a7646ea190bdf55e4384:1

value
961102
script pubkey
OP_0 OP_PUSHBYTES_20 2e5d15dd8f78306bdf3889ab26dcb07f32cbb404
address
bc1q9ew3thv00qcxhhec3x4jdh9s0uevhdqy630pk2
transaction
e7c28cd4c58a0c2539196779b43df7a091c1909f3416a7646ea190bdf55e4384
confirmations
168408
spent
true